Financial literacy is crucial for children as young as 5-6 years old because it lays the foundation for lifelong financial habits. At this age, kids are naturally curious and absorb information quickly, making it an ideal time to introduce basic money concepts. Parents and teachers should prioritize financial literacy to help children understand the value of money, the concept of saving, and the difference between needs and wants.

Learning about money enhances critical thinking and decision-making skills. Engaging children in simple activities, such as using play money or setting up a savings jar, helps them understand how to manage resources. By incorporating fun games, stories, and real-life scenarios, educators can make learning about money enjoyable and relatable.

Moreover, instilling a positive attitude towards money early on can lead to responsible spending and saving habits in the future. This early education can prevent financial difficulties later in life, ensuring that children grow into financially literate adults who make informed choices. In an increasingly complex financial world, building a strong foundation of financial knowledge in young learners will empower them to navigate future challenges confidently and responsibly.
